Central America and Mexico have more feminicides in Latin am., according to experts
posted on: Nov 25 2011 7:43 by RDugey. Viewed 42 times.Mexico and the Central American countries are the hardest hit in the Latin American region by the femicide, Efe said the Mercedes Ruiz-Giménez expert, Member of an international mission on this crime.
The expert ended in El Salvador, along with three companions, a tour, which also included Mexico and Guatemala, to verify government measures to counteract violence against women and the situation of the femicide in these countries.
Ruiz-Giménez, who is Secretary general of the Association of research and specialization of subjects Iberoamericanos (Aieti), noted that "the strongest of the issue of femicide problem specifically is in Central America and Mexico".
The international mission of femicide, who began his tour on November 17 at Mexico, established that "the most affected is El Salvador", followed in "Guatemala, and is also Mexico, all are affected", reiterated u000aRuiz-Giménez.
"Honduras also has many problems on the issue of femicide" and even committed "collective femicide", he said, at the time noted that "lesser degree Nicaragua" suffer from this problem.
He acknowledged that it is difficult to have concrete data of the incidence of femicide, since there is no a record right in each of the countries.
The Committee of experts was able to observe that Mexico, Guatemala and El Salvador, despite being "different geographical extent and political systems join them a culture of discrimination to the human rights of women", said at press conference Julia Monárrez Fragoso, another of its members.
These three countries "share extreme anti-women violence such as the femicide, trafficking in human beings, the sexual trafficking of women", stressed.
In addition, the three "need to take more concrete action" to eradicate violence against women, something that u000aIt should even be "regional policy", said Ruiz-Giménez.
The members of the mission reiterated that there is a lack of registration of the murders of women in the countries visited.
However, the killings of the UN's 2011 Global study says the Caribbean and Central America to occupy the third and fourth place in the world in terms of the rate of femicide, he stressed the mission.
He indicated that El Salvador, Jamaica and Guatemala are the first three countries with more feminicides in both regions, with rates higher than the 10 per every 100,000 women.
Since the beginning of the year El Salvador recorded "582 violent deaths of women", according to data from the police National Civil.
